If you are seeking ways to maximize your investment potential, it is important that you set long-term goals and have a plan. There is a certain amount of inevitable unpredictability to the stock market, so a reasonable plan with realistic goals will keep you focused. Holding stocks for the long-term is a sound approach and generally more profitable than trying to make a quick buck.

Even those who want to trade stocks themselves should still speak with a financial adviser from time to time. The services a competent advisor can provide go far beyond recommending individual stocks. Rather, advisers will sit and develop a strategy for you to fit your needs. Then the two of you will create a customized plan based on all of this.

When you first start investing, stick with the larger, “blue chip” companies. These tried and true stocks are easy to move and carry less risk. You can then branch out a little, choosing stocks from midsize or small companies. Remember that a smaller company has the potential to offer speedy growth, especially if it is considered ‘hot’, but it also has a higher risk of loss.
